Written in 1933 and covered more than 70 times, Rezső Seress and László Jávor's "Gloomy Sunday" has allegedly been linked to more than 100 suicides since it hit the gramophones in 1935. Inspired by this amazing urban legend, Stuff They Don't Want You to Know's very own Ben Bowlin wrote a radio play, originally for the Atlanta Fringe Audio Festival, called "See You Next Time." This eerie and unsettling tale explores what the world might look like if "Gloomy Sunday" really did inspire something dark inside every person.
